Hoping someone can make sense of the following....

In my 5mx I had several "data" files (never did make the change to Contacts!) one for Business, one for personal etc. Have (manually) copied (is their an automated way that does not screw up the fields?) some of these to Contacts in my 9500, I note that every single contact (even those in different files) apear on the telephone (front) when scrolling through names.

I often put people in the database I have met at conferences etc, but the chances of me phoning them in the next 2 years is remote but do need to carry their data with me.

Am I correct in assuming I need to use a stand alone database programme to store these "occasional" contacts and "cut & paste" the telphone number / email address shoud I ever need them?

If so, what is a good dbase prog for the 9500?

Powerdata by Epocware is a good choice as there's no free form DATA on the 9500.
